1.What is a validator node?

A validator node is a crucial component of a blockchain network that validates and verifies transactions. It ensures the accuracy and security of the blockchain network by participating in the consensus mechanism and authenticating transactions.

3.How can one become a validator node?

The process of becoming a validator node can vary depending on the blockchain network. Typically, it involves staking a certain amount of the native cryptocurrency, running the required software, and meeting specific technical requirements. Validators are often selected based on your stake, reputation, or other criteria defined by the network’s governance model.

4.What are the incentives for running a validator node?

Running a validator node can be financially rewarding. Validators typically receive transaction fees and/or block rewards as incentives for their services. The exact rewards and incentives can vary based on the network, but they serve as a mechanism to encourage the proper functioning and security of the blockchain.
